Weekly eng sync — GrowCell controller notes. We reviewed the humidity sensor drift in the Larkfield greenhouse pilot: readings skew upward roughly 0.4% per week, likely due to condensation on the capacitive element. Mitigation options discussed were a nightly recalibration cycle against the reference probe, or swapping to the sealed Veridia modules in the next hardware batch. We agreed to trial recalibration first and re-measure in two weeks. Any drift questions before then should go to our sensor lead.

signatory, yahog-badug: Quenix Ulaael

Finance Review Summary — Large-Deal Discounting

For the incoming director: discounts above 18% on deals exceeding two million now require dual approval from Finance and the regional lead. The Tollwick renewal exposed margin erosion under the old framework, prompting this change. Compliance is tracked monthly by Priya's team. One strategic consideration accompanies this review:

board note of yahig-yahif: Silmirox Works plans to raise the Aldius list price by 18.5 percent in January. The steering committee signed off on a budget of $141.9 million for Project Tamix. The renewal with Eliysek Logistics closes at $114.1 million a year, 18.9 percent below the last contract. Project Gordor slips by a full year because of the supplier delay.

## v2.14.0 — Changelog

Renamed `DIFFVIEW_CHUNK_MODE` to `LARGEDIFF_STREAM_MODE` across the Fernwick diff viewer. The old name still works until v2.16 but logs a deprecation warning. This setting controls how files over 10 MB are chunked before rendering; streaming mode is now the default. If you're setting up a local environment for the first time, copy `.env.sample` and update the renamed key. The streaming backend also requires an auth token, so add the following line to your env file.

secret setting of yagep-bahif: LEDGER_TOKEN8=7eb0ad88